Maria Christina Herrera is an Assistant Professor of Pediatrics in the Sections of General Pediatrics and Adolescent Medicine at the Yale School of Medicine. She is also a faculty scholar at PolicyLab at Children's Hospital of Philadelphia (CHOP) and holds a National Institute on Drug Abuse K12 grant. Her research focuses on the intersection of HIV and substance use epidemics among adolescents and young adults, particularly improving access to HIV prevention for marginalized and disenfranchised youth.
Dr. Herrera’s clinical and research experience spans diverse settings, including domestic roles in Philadelphia, New York City, San Francisco, and the White Mountain Apache Reservation (Arizona via the Indian Health Service), as well as global work in the Dominican Republic, Peru, and Mexico.
Education: BA from Columbia University (2010), MD from Columbia University College of Physicians and Surgeons (2016), residency in Pediatrics (PLUS Program) at UCSF (completed), Adolescent Medicine Fellowship at CHOP, and MSHP (Master of Science in Health Policy) from the University of Pennsylvania (2022).
She is affiliated with the Janeway Society and contributes to Yale Medicine. Her work emphasizes health equity, global health, and translational research addressing systemic barriers in healthcare access.
